Title Of Game
Himawari Doubutsu Byouin - Pet no Oishasan Ikusei Game (Japan)
Available On
Some Games Like Himawari Doubutsu Byouin - Pet no Oishasan Ikusei Game (Japan)
Himawari Doubutsu Byouin - Pet no Oishasan Ikusei Game (Japan)
The Story Behind This Game:
Gameplay Videos for Himawari Doubutsu Byouin - Pet no Oishasan Ikusei Game (Japan)
No gameplay videos available yet